Default How many Hours to do these installs?

Hey,

Just wondering how many hours(estimate) it would take to install all of these parts.

228/232 Cam
Sub Frame Connectors (Bolt - in )
Tq Arm (Bolt)
Rear Lower Control Arms
Borla Exhaust

Considering you have the tools and the basic know how (it's NOT going to go as smooth as the instructions say). This would be my guess.

Cam - Assuming springs, push rods, oil pump and chain etc.. (8 hrs)
Subs - 1 hr
TA - 2 hr
LCA - 1 hr
Exhaust - 3 hrs (the positioning and tweaking takes time)

Say 15-16 give or take a few.
